利用大量岩心、铸体薄片及物性资料,对安塞油田长4+5油层组砂岩的岩石学特征、成岩作用特征、孔隙类型及储层物性进行研究,并进一步分析了影响储层物性的主要因素。研究表明,储集层砂岩主要为长石细砂岩、岩屑长石细砂岩、细粉砂岩,孔隙主要是粒间孔-溶孔-微孔混合型;储集层砂岩孔隙度在9%~17%之间,渗透率在0.04~8.7×10-3μm2之间;储集层物性主要受沉积作用、成岩作用的影响。
Based on a large number of cores, cast thin sections and physical data, the petrological characteristics, diagenetic characteristics, pore types and reservoir physical properties of sandstones in Chang 4 + 5 reservoir of Ansai Oilfield were studied, and the main influencing factors on reservoir physical properties factor. The results show that the reservoir sandstones are mainly feldspar fine sandstone, feldspar feldspar fine sandstone and fine siltstone, and the pores are mainly intergranular pore-solution pore-micropore mixed type. The reservoir sandstone porosity is between 9% 17%, and the permeability is 0.04 ~ 8.7 × 10-3μm2. The reservoir physical property is mainly affected by sedimentation and diagenesis.
